339 Commits (0da9e40abb9628831f47656b4b62a9d72003e9bf)

Author SHA1 Message Date
dsd 3b840c20e3
change math/rand => math/rand/v2 in volume_layout.go where is a perfo… (#6006) 3 months ago
Konstantin Lebedev 34bbaa2cdd
[master] process grow request with must grow (#5999) 3 months ago
chrislu ff3d46637d better logging for volume growth 4 months ago
chrislu accba3070a refactor 4 months ago
Konstantin Lebedev 67a252ee8a
[master] refactor func ShouldGrowVolumes (#5884) 4 months ago
chrislu 3c0854e986 unnecessary skipping 4 months ago
chrislu 654b8210f7 parameter name 4 months ago
chrislu 8679870008 fix typo 4 months ago
chrislu a4b25a642d math/rand => math/rand/v2 4 months ago
chrislu ded5e084ea ensure none zero lastGrowCount 4 months ago
chrislu 4463296811 add parallel vacuuming 4 months ago
chrislu b3696024d1 add warning for not enough copies when skipping vacuuming volumes 4 months ago
Riccardo Bertossa 6fe8639504
add http endpoint to get the size of a collection (#5910) 4 months ago
augustazz 0b00706454
EC volume supports expiration and displays expiration message when executing volume.list (#5895) 4 months ago
wusong 6f58ab7e8b
[master] fix master panic (#5893) 4 months ago
Konstantin Lebedev b2ffcdaab2
[master] do sync grow request only if absolutely necessary (#5821) 5 months ago
wyang 4b1f539ab8
fix allocate reduplicated volumeId to different volume (#5811) 5 months ago
chrislu 9265be43c0 avoid nil 5 months ago
vadimartynov 86d92a42b4
Added tls for http clients (#5766) 5 months ago
Konstantin Lebedev 67edf1d014
[master] Do Automatic Volume Grow in background (#5781) 5 months ago
Konstantin Lebedev a53e406c99
[master] refactor HasGrowRequest to atomic bool (#5782) 5 months ago
Konstantin Lebedev 33964fa292
metrics stats of volume layout depends on the data center (#5775) 5 months ago
Konstantin Lebedev 04f4b10884
fix: avoid timeout if datacenter does not exist in topology (#5772) 5 months ago
小羽 e8537d7172
Different disk labels should not use the same DiskUsages instance while master received volume heatbeat (#5770) 5 months ago
Numblgw 73baf82f05
bugfix: unregister ec shards when volume server disconnected (#5697) 6 months ago
chrislu 3e7a92061b pass along volume server grpc port 7 months ago
chrislu d218fe54fa go fmt 7 months ago
chrislu 55976ae04a avoid repeated calls to heavy-weighted viper 8 months ago
chrislu 31f1f96038 improve perf a bit 8 months ago
Konstantin Lebedev 5189a09de0
[volume] Reduce the number of buffers for uploading one chunk (#5458) 9 months ago
Konstantin Lebedev d5d8b8e2ae
fix panic at isAllWritable (#5457) 9 months ago
Konstantin Lebedev 9c1e0f5811
[master] grow volumes if no writable volumes in current dataCenter (#5434) 9 months ago
Konstantin Lebedev df40908e57
fix panic 5435 (#5436) 9 months ago
Konstantin Lebedev dc9568fc0d
[master] add test for PickForWrite add metrics for volume layout (#5413) 9 months ago
Konstantin Lebedev 0f8e76bbd6
fix: clean metric MasterReplicaPlacementMismatch for unregister volume (#5239) 11 months ago
chrislu 025f8eb37b return dir assign counter 11 months ago
chrislu d4e66cc140 return dir assign counter 11 months ago
chrislu 49fcb48e04 same logic as grpc assign 11 months ago
Konstantin Lebedev a7fc723ae0
chore: add status code for request_total metrics (#5188) 12 months ago
chrislu bebbc9fe44 create volume grow request if the selected volume is close to full 1 year ago
chrislu c6b1dc7058 remove unused code 1 year ago
chrislu b62066d38f adding DiskType to /dir/status output 1 year ago
chrislu 645ae8c57b Revert "Revert "Merge branch 'master' of https://github.com/seaweedfs/seaweedfs"" 1 year ago
chrislu 8cb42c39ad Revert "Merge branch 'master' of https://github.com/seaweedfs/seaweedfs" 1 year ago
dependabot[bot] a04bd4d26f
Bump github.com/rclone/rclone from 1.63.1 to 1.64.0 (#4850) 1 year ago
Konstantin Lebedev 5ee04d20fa
Healthz check for deadlocks (#4558) 2 years ago
Konstantin Lebedev 5caff2c0f0
fix: deletes newly created volumes (#4551) 2 years ago
wusong 9bdbf9c880
revert #4491 (#4550) 2 years ago
wusong 26f15d0079
Fix no more writable volumes by delay judgment (#4548) 2 years ago
chrislu ca7cc61319 reduce the window size between unregistering a volume server and creating volumes on that server 2 years ago